MAY 13 - SIMPLICITY

 

Years ago, our apartment buildings caught fire. We quickly grabbed what we could carry and made our escape. Luckily, our unit was unharmed and we were able to return with everything in tact.  We stood looking at the bounty we had saved:  our oldest clothes, the jewelry box, and photo albums. In our haste we had put value to our existence and defined life in an instant. Our basic needs took precedence over the frivolous; we clutched only the least burdensome of our possessions; and we grasped the priceless gift of memories. When the time comes to stand before Jesus, what will we carry: a life heavy with burden and squander? Or the beauty of time spent in building memories and glorying in the goodness of God? - Becki

Everything is permissible for me - but not everything is beneficial. Everything is permissible for me - but I will not be mastered by anything. - 1 Corinthians 6:12

MAY 25 - WORTHY

 

My daughter does not stop at stop signs. She rolls through, slowly and cautiously, but she does roll through.  She has been told she should come to a complete stop, but has not mastered this. She goes slow enough that this has never presented a problem, so I've let this go and have concentrated on the more obvious needs of learning to drive, like speed, lane changes, passenger safety, etc.,  I felt the stop signs would correct themselves with experience.  However, time ran out on us and she brought home a traffic ticket.  The violation: rolling through a stop sign.  She must now face the consequences.  Many instances in life are like this. We let a petty wrong go on unchecked, thinking it insignificant and harmless. We concentrate on making ourselves better for the big picture and do not take the time to do any deep cleaning.  In God's eyes, wrong is wrong; a sin is a sin. We must bring ourselves to complete holiness, willing to put all in front of God before we can receive all from Him. - Becki

 

And God is able to make all grace abound to you, so that in all things at all times, having all that you need, you will abound in every good work. - 2 Corinthians 9:8
